I have a built in bidet in my ensuite, but I needed one for my guest room. This works well for the space. Pros: This is a full set so it's super convenient. All the parts you need are in this kit. The hose is average, and works as needed for a smaller area. The added bonus of two functions/settings for the sprayer is a bonus. The stronger spray does a great job. Just like a water pik! The slower stream is better for a basic rinse. This could totally be used to rinse around the toilet area to keep it clean. Cons: If you use the stronger sprayer, this may mist your walls if the user isn't careful. Just an FYI. That said, if you have a fully tiled bath, this isn't a huge deal breaker. The hose could be a little longer. I'm used to using a longer one at my relative's homes. This is just a bit shorter. Overall grade: A-, a decent handheld bidet sprayer that has two settings. It is a full kit and is easy to install. I recommend this for anyone who wants to try a bidet as a beginner. The price point is perfect for an extra bath. Read more

Nice little entry into the bidet lifestyle. Many of my accents are brushed aged bronze and this unit blends in well. The valve is plastic, but it’s very thick and ridged. The hose feels metal and is quite flexible. The head feels metal? I tapped it with my nails and can’t readily tell, but it has some weight to it and it’s quite solid. The directions weren’t especially clear which way the valve goes and to which connection but I believe it’s intended that the female connection is for your hardline, then the existing sanitary water line connects to the side connection, and the bidet sprayer goes on the end opposite the female connection end? The directions did say you can limit pressure to the sprayer by throttling the valve back some and the end opposite the female end is the only one with 0-100% valve control, the side connection still allows pressure and seems like it’s 50-100% Read more

I ordered this bidet sprayer for my toilet as I wanted to transition into utilizing one in the house. The sprayer itself took me a little longer to install because my toilet setup was different and required me to get some adapters. I believe they should enclose a couple of different sized adapters with it. However, for most people that shouldn't be an issue. Once I did set it up the sprayer works very well. I like that it has a couple of different spray modes. The quality of it is okay. It is pretty light, but it isn't a solid stainless-steel high-end unit. I still think it's an excellent value though because if you were to purchase something like this in a store it would cost three times as much. The sprayer does come with a holder than you do have to screw into your wall for it to hang. It works very well if you utilize it from the rear and not the front. If you try to use it from the front you will splash water everywhere. I did install it and will be keeping it for daily use so I will say I do recommend it. However, be prepared to have to buy a couple of adapters if you have a different toilet setup then the video shows in the product page. Read more
